The Voting System

The core of the collaborative process in CascadingDev revolves around a simple voting system within discussion files. This system is used to gauge consensus and drive the automated workflow.

Vote Types

There are three types of votes you can cast:

  • VOTE: READY: You are satisfied with the current state of the discussion and believe it's ready to move to the next stage.
  • VOTE: CHANGES: You believe changes are needed before the discussion can proceed. You should accompany this vote with comments outlining the required changes.
  • VOTE: REJECT: You believe the proposal should be rejected. This is a strong vote that can halt a discussion's progress.

How to Vote

To cast a vote, add your name and comment to the relevant discussion file (e.g., feature.discussion.md). The format is as follows:

Name: Your Name

Your comment about the proposal.

VOTE: READY

The system only considers the latest vote from each participant.

Automated Status Promotion

CascadingDev uses the votes from participants to automatically promote the status of a discussion. This is controlled by a promotion_rule defined in the YAML front matter of the discussion file.

The promotion_rule

Here is an example of a promotion_rule in a feature.discussion.md file:

---
type: feature-discussion
stage: feature
status: OPEN
promotion_rule:
  allow_agent_votes: false
  ready_min_eligible_votes: 2
  reject_min_eligible_votes: 1
  ready_status: "READY_FOR_DESIGN"
  reject_status: "FEATURE_REJECTED"
---

Name: Alice
I think this is a great idea.
VOTE: READY

---

Name: Bob
I agree, let's move forward.
VOTE: READY

Parameters

  • allow_agent_votes (boolean, optional): If true, votes from participants with names starting with AI_ will be counted. Defaults to false.
  • ready_min_eligible_votes (integer | "all", optional): The number of READY votes required to promote the status. If set to "all", all eligible voters must vote READY. Defaults to 2.
  • reject_min_eligible_votes (integer | "all", optional): The number of REJECT votes required to reject the discussion. Defaults to 1.
  • ready_status (string, optional): The status to set when the ready threshold is met. This is typically the next stage in the lifecycle (e.g., READY_FOR_DESIGN).
  • reject_status (string, optional): The status to set when the reject threshold is met (e.g., FEATURE_REJECTED).

Lifecycle of a Discussion

The automated status promotion creates a lifecycle for discussions:

  1. A feature discussion starts with status: OPEN. When enough READY votes are cast, its status is promoted to READY_FOR_DESIGN.
  2. This triggers the creation of a design discussion.
  3. The design discussion goes through the same voting process. When it's ready, its status is promoted to READY_FOR_IMPLEMENTATION.
  4. This, in turn, can trigger the AI to start writing code.
